Architectural Analysis: The A16 Bionic in a Modern Context

The A16 Bionic, originally introduced in the iPhone 14 Pro, utilizes a 4nm fabrication process by TSMC. From a technical standpoint, the architecture features a 6-core CPU (2 performance cores, 4 efficiency cores) and a 5-core GPU. According to Apple Developer Documentation, this SoC supports hardware-accelerated HEVC and H.264 encoding, which is vital for users engaging in high-bandwidth video conferencing or local media processing.

For developers, the constraint remains the thermal envelope of the 11-inch chassis. Unlike the active cooling systems found in desktop environments, the iPad relies on passive heat dissipation. Under sustained high-load tasks—such as compiling code or running complex local LLM inference—the device will trigger thermal throttling to maintain logic board integrity. Implementation: Verifying Network Throughput

Deploying iPads within an enterprise network requires precise monitoring of Wi-Fi 6 latency. To test the effective bandwidth of your iPad deployment, utilize an iPerf3 client to verify that the device is maintaining a stable connection to your internal access points without packet loss.

# Example CLI command to verify network throughput from a client machine
# directed at an iPad on the same subnet
iperf3 -c [iPad_Local_IP] -p 5201 -t 30

When comparing the A16-based iPad against newer M4-based tablets, the primary divergence is in memory bandwidth and NPU (Neural Processing Unit) capability. Per Ars Technica’s technical reviews, the M-series chips offer a significant advantage for users performing heavy multitasking or local AI model execution. However, for standard administrative tasks, CRMs, and secure mobile data entry, the A16 remains a robust, cost-effective hardware tier.

Cybersecurity and Compliance Considerations

Enterprise deployment of secondary market hardware requires a rigorous security audit. Before provisioning, ensure the device is fully scrubbed of previous user data and that the Activation Lock is disabled. Security researchers often note that legacy hardware is a prime target for exploits if the OS version is not kept at the current patch level. According to the CVE Vulnerability Database, maintaining the latest iPadOS release is the single most effective mitigation strategy against known kernel-level vulnerabilities.
